Quick Snapshot of this clinton gulch dam reservoir Proposal Location

  • Walking Distance: less than 1/2 mile


  • Privacy Level: Medium-High (mostly used by fishermen and occasional hikers; increasingly popular for portraits and elopements but there is a lot of space)


  • Scenery: Mountain Views, Alpine Lake


  • Elevation: Approximately 11,000 ft


  • Best Time of Day: Morning


  • Approximate Driving Distance from Denver: 1.5 hours


  • Reasons to Go Here? Scenic Walk along Lake Shore


  • Accessible During What Seasons?: Year Round


  • Dog Friendly?: Yes, dogs are allowed.


  • Misc Notes: You don't have to walk very far to get some really nice mountain views along the lakeshore.

When Dijon & Mana arrived at our meeting spot, I pretended like I was someone enjoying the lake and taking landscape photos. They took a selfie with their phone (which was my cue to go talk to them). I walked over and asked if they would like someone to take a photo for them. I had a selfie stick on a stand that I suggested using. When I put it in the selfie stick holder instead of taking a photo, I pressed the record button and started a video (which was Dijon’s cue to drop to one knee).

With the selfie stick set up I was able to capture a video of them while I also took photos with my camera of the proposal moment. Mana knew it was coming but was still a little surprised and was also really taken aback by the beautiful scenery. Typically I like this location better in the late morning. But Dijon told me that capturing the proposal near sunset was really important to them. So we met in the evening. It ended up being an overcast fall day which made the light really soft and lovely for engagement photos.

Lighting here is best in the morning but this proposal was done in the evening.  the cloud cover made the lighting really soft.

We hiked a little further down the trail for portraits after Dijon proposed. The fall colors were really lovely in the shrubs and small plants around the lake. The mountain peaks behind the lake were also dusted with snow which made for some really nice contrast in the photos.
